One should not accept anything as truth unless one has critically examined it in the light of qur'aan, logic and reason and has done one's own personal research. One should be very careful and not take EVERYTHING from a certain website as the truth unless one has verified it for oneself. The best way to verify is to try to learn the language of the qur'aan, along with considering the context of verses in the qur'aan and cross referencing with verses on similar topics and finding out how the qur'aan itself defines a word used in it by finding out all the occurrences of that word and its context.
